Webb9 apr. 2024 · Introduce the guinea pigs. Prepare a neutral area outside of the cage where the guinea pigs can meet each other. This area (e.g., bathroom, kitchen) should be new to both guinea pigs. Put hay and fresh veggies in the area, along with some towels (in case they get aggressive). Brindle – Brindle guinea pigs feature several different coat colors, but each individual hair is only a single color. Dutch – Dutch-patterned guinea pigs feature a blaze-marked face, as well as a white neck, chest, belly and front paws.
